Ready for the Campaign (The Varangian Sea), 1910
EDITORS COMMENTS
is a captivating painting by Nicholas Roerich that showcases his mastery of symbolism and historical storytelling. In this fine art piece, Roerich transports us to the banks of the Dnieper River, where a sailing boat stands ready for an epic campaign. The artist's use of tempera on canvas brings vibrant life to every detail, from the rippling waters of the river to the majestic ship itself. The settlement in the background hints at rural commune life during ancient times, evoking a sense of nostalgia for Russian history and its Slavic roots. Roerich skillfully incorporates Viking imagery into this scene, with references to Varangians and Varyags – guests from overseas who played a significant role in trade routes between Scandinavia and Byzantium. This painting alludes to one such route known as "the Varangian Way" which connected these distant lands through waterways like the Varangian Sea. As we gaze upon this artwork, we are transported back in time, imagining ourselves embarking on an adventure along these historic trade routes. Roerich's attention to detail and his ability to capture both beauty and historical significance make "Ready for the Campaign (The Varangian Sea)" a true masterpiece that continues to captivate viewers today.
